UIDAI has issued a new version of its Aadhaar application that makes managing your Aadhaar details more efficient, secure, and simpler. This version also has several additional benefits, including face unlock so you can access the app securely, as well as, your Aadhaar QR code can now be shared digitally.
The new UIDAI Aadhaar app is available on both Android and iOS. Open the Google Play Store or Apple App Store, search for ‘Aadhaar,’ and install the official app launched by UIDAI. Once downloaded, tap to open it and start the setup process.
Open the application and tap on 'Register'. Enter your 12-digit Aadhaar number here, along with the OTP that will be sent to your registered mobile number to verify it. This step ensures that only the Aadhaar owner can view their details.
Your mobile number should be updated in UIDAI records; otherwise, OTP verification would not be possible.

The new app also includes face unlock for added security. It can be activated via the app settings menu under the ‘Face Unlock’ option. Here, follow the in-app prompts to scan your face.
After that, the app will store all your biometric data securely on your device for use in authentication. With that, you can log in to the app without the need to enter a password every time.
Some of the major upgrades within the app include digitally sharing your Aadhaar QR code. Open the section tagged ‘My Aadhaar’ in the application. From here, you will view your e-Aadhaar and generate a QR code.
You can share this with banks, government entities, or other authenticated services for ease of authentication in a paperless way. The QR code contains encrypted information and does not share sensitive personal information such as your complete Aadhaar number.
The app will allow its users to view the Aadhaar details and also update specific details if required, such as a mobile number or email address. The Aadhaar can be linked to services like PAN, bank accounts, and government schemes from the app.
The best security habits are essential, including using the sophisticated face unlock feature. Do not reveal your login credentials. Always use the latest app version on your smartphone and set a separate phone lock for the app for extra security.

1. What is the mAadhaar app all about?
The mAadhaar app, the latest creation of UIDAI, is a tool that enables Aadhaar users to access their Aadhaar card digitally, securely share QR codes, and utilize a face unlock option for faster authentication.
2. How can I turn on face unlocking on mAadhaar?
The mAadhaar app should be opened, and then settings should be accessed. Next, select ‘Face Unlock’ and follow the on-screen instructions to register your face for quick and secure login.
3. Can I use the app for sharing my UID digitally?
The mAadhaar app indeed permits a user to obtain and securely share his/her Aadhaar QR code for banking, online verification, or other government services.
4. Will the app keep my Aadhaar details private?
To the extent possible, UIDAI has taken every security precaution. For instance, the data stored on your device will be encrypted, and QR sharing will ensure that no sensitive information is disclosed.
5. Is the helpful app only for those who have their mobile number linked?
An affirmative response. Your registered mobile number must be linked for you to receive OTPs for authentication and to safely use features of the app, such as QR code generation.
